WebJul 4, 2024 · What does a „slice” mean regarding the CT scan? Similar to bread slicing, the CT machine divides the body into slices. The pictures of the slices – taken by the machine – show the bones, organs, soft tissue and blood vessels with the help of the computer that converts the original 2 dimensional pictures into detailed 3 dimensional images. Weblent Z-axis resolution. Single slice CT covers only a narrow range when helical scanning is performed with a thin slice (for example, a 1-mm slice). In contrast, MSCT can fully cover the whole target organ even with a thin slice because it has a wider scanning range per scan, as described above.
